- 链接地址:https://blog.csdn.net/joejames/article/details/37938035
- 链接标题:分析linux共享内存的实现_do_shmat-CSDN博客
- 所属网站:blog.csdn.net
- 被收藏次数:4378
文章浏览阅读7k次。Linux对共享内存的实现,在2.6采用了内存映射技术。对于内存共享,主要集中在三个内核函数,他们是do_shmat,sys_shmat和sys_shmdt。其中,sys_shmat调用了do_shmat最终实现了共享内存的attach。sys_shmdt实现了共享内存的detach和destroy。下面我主要对这三个函数的源码进行分析。在分析之前,首先介绍共享内存实现原理。 原理: _do_shmat
版权声明:本文发布于特牛生活网 内容均来源于互联网 如有侵权联系删除
标签:do_shmat